
Just Happening: Aston Villa Announces the Signing of 21-Year-Old Marc Casadó from Barcelona on a 2-Year Loan Deal
In an exciting development, Aston Villa has announced the signing of 21-year-old talent Marc Casadó from FC Barcelona on the final day of the transfer window. The young midfielder will join the English Premier League club on a two-year loan deal. This move highlights Aston Villa’s ambition to strengthen the squad with young, promising players who bring both technical skills and tactical intelligence.
Marc Casadó, a product of FC Barcelona’s famed La Masia academy, is regarded as one of the most talented prospects in the Catalan club’s youth system. The defensive midfielder has impressed in recent years with his ball control, vision, and defensive stability. Although he has had limited opportunities in Barcelona’s first team so far, Casadó has shone for the club’s B team and in youth competitions, attracting interest from several top European clubs.
For Aston Villa, the signing of Casadó represents a strategic decision. Under manager Unai Emery, the club is focusing on a mix of experienced players and young talents to remain competitive in the Premier League and on the European stage in the long term. Casadó is expected to serve as a backup and long-term option in the defensive midfield, where he can learn from established players while continuing his development.
FC Barcelona has reportedly included a purchase option in the deal, indicating that the Spanish club remains interested in the young talent’s future. For Casadó, the move to England offers the chance to prove himself in one of the world’s best leagues and gain valuable playing time at the highest level.
